**Shattered Dreams Find Light** by Niro Dane Frost
Simone found herself leaning against the door, the cool surface pressing against her back, grounding her in a moment that felt both endless and fleeting. Her fingers clutched her phone tightly, as if it were a lifeline in the storm of emotions swirling within her. The silence that enveloped the room was almost suffocating, amplifying the cacophony of her thoughts. She half-expected Carter to pound on the door, demanding entry, wanting to bridge the chasm that had formed between them.
Inside, her heart was a tempest; one part of her screamed to confront him, to unleash the torrent of frustration that had built up inside her. She wanted him to know just how deeply his actions had cut her, how they had left her feeling raw and vulnerable. Yet, another part of her, a more guarded part, held tightly to the secrets that weighed heavily on her heart.
With a slow, deliberate exhale, she found herself suspended in a state of waiting—waiting for a sign, a sound, anything to shatter the stillness that clung to her like a second skin. She counted silently to ten, each number echoing in her mind like a mantra, but when the door remained resolutely shut, she turned away, seeking refuge on the couch. As she sank into its familiar embrace, a bitter whisper escaped her lips, “Still such a fool.” The irritation in her voice was palpable as she reflected on her inexplicable yearning for Carter’s attention, even after everything she had uncovered about him.
Another sigh slipped free, a futile attempt to calm the storm raging within. The previous night had been a restless one; sleep had eluded her, not only because of the demands of her job but because the weight of her discoveries loomed large, casting shadows over her thoughts.
Today had only solidified her worst fears—she was the one trapped in a delusion. The sight of Carter, casually accompanied by his wife, had shattered her heart into even smaller pieces. That single act spoke volumes, revealing everything she needed to know about his true feelings.
Her gaze fell to her phone, and she flicked it open, revealing a cascade of missed calls—some from Michelle, others from Sister Willow, who had sent a message that read, “Haven’t heard from you all day. I hope you’re both okay. Call me!”
A flicker of warmth spread through her as she sank deeper into the couch. At least one person in her life genuinely cared, and that thought brought her a sliver of comfort amidst her turmoil.
“Mummy?”
The soft, fragile voice of her son, Ethan, broke through her reverie like a gentle breeze, pulling her back to the present.
“Ethan! Baby!” she gasped, her heart leaping as she rushed to him. Emotions tightened around her chest like a vice, but she swallowed hard, forcing herself to maintain composure as she enveloped him in a careful embrace.
“I’m hungry, mummy,” Ethan murmured, his small frame collapsing into her arms, seeking the comfort only a mother could provide.
Simone rested her cheek against the top of his head, fighting back tears that threatened to spill over. “I’ll call the nurses right now,” she promised, lifting her head and moving to press the call button, her heart swelling with love for her son.
Moments later, the door swung open, and a nurse entered, carrying a tray filled with food.
“How’s our little champion doing?” The nurse’s smile was warm and inviting, her voice soothing like a balm for Simone’s frayed nerves.
“Great,” Ethan replied, his eyes lighting up at the sight of the food, his innocence a bright spot in her otherwise cloudy day.
“Great!” the nurse cheered, setting the tray down on the bedside table with a flourish. “I’ve brought you some chicken soup to help boost your energy.”
Simone smiled gratefully, feeling a flicker of hope. “Thank you.”
The nurse nodded, her expression kind, as if she understood the weight of the world that rested on Simone’s shoulders. “When he’s done, please let me know.”
“Alright,” Simone replied, settling on the edge of the bed as the nurse left the room. She carefully lifted the tray, positioning it so Ethan could reach it easily. “Now, let’s eat.”
Ethan nodded eagerly, and she helped him sit up a little straighter, feeding him slowly. Though he didn’t finish the entire meal, he ate enough to satisfy her worries, a small victory in a sea of uncertainty.
“Well done, baby,” she praised him, handing him a cup of water afterward, her heart swelling with pride.
“I want to sleep again, mummy,” Ethan murmured, rubbing his eyes sleepily, the weight of exhaustion pulling him under.
“Alright,” she said softly, adjusting his blankets snugly around him, wishing she could shield him from the chaos of the world outside. She paged the nurse again, but by the time the nurse returned, Ethan was already fast asleep, his small chest rising and falling gently, a picture of innocence.
“It’s completely normal,” the nurse reassured her, noticing the worry etched on Simone’s face. “When he wakes up, he’ll feel much better.” With that, she left the room, and Simone found herself watching her son for what felt like an eternity, noticing how some color had returned to his cheeks, a reminder that even in the darkest times, there was light to be found.
Feeling the weight of the world on her shoulders, she returned to the couch and opened her laptop, her jaw tightening as she spotted Carter’s story file. The last thing she wanted to do was confront that mess, especially since it meant she would have to speak to him.
Instead, she redirected her focus to writing about Lewis. She didn’t need to dig deep; he was still the same arrogant jerk running his mother’s business, now married to Sydney. They were childless, and she couldn’t help but wonder what had happened to that pregnancy from five years ago, a nagging curiosity that tugged at her heart.
Shaking off those side thoughts, she began to write, pouring her frustration into the article, highlighting his repugnant behavior with a fierce passion. After thirty minutes, a sense of satisfaction washed over her as she wrapped up the piece, feeling as if she had at least taken control of one small aspect of her life.
Just then, her phone rang loudly, cutting through the quiet like a siren. She quickly snatched it up, careful not to wake Ethan. It was Willow, and she stepped outside to take the call, needing a moment to breathe.
In the corridor, she was taken aback to see the guards still stationed nearby, their presence a constant reminder of the precariousness of her situation.
“I thought you guys had left,” she remarked to one of them, her voice steady despite the flutter of anxiety in her chest.
“We haven’t received any orders to do so,” he replied, his tone matter-of-fact, as if this was just another day on the job.
She brushed aside the idea that Carter might be showing some consideration and walked further down the hall to take the call in peace, her heart racing with anticipation.
“Simone Grace!” Willow’s voice came through, laced with relief and concern.
Simone stifled a laugh. Whenever Willow used her full name, it was usually a sign that trouble was afoot. For a fleeting moment, her mind wandered back to her days in the orphanage before the Sacks had adopted her, recalling how Willow would bellow her full name whenever she found herself in hot water with the Sisters or the other orphans. Back then, Willow had not yet held the title of Mother Superior, but her authority had always been palpable.
“I know, I know,” Simone responded, amusement creeping into her voice.
“I haven’t eaten in days because of you!”
“Oh, don’t be so dramatic,” Simone teased lightly, the warmth of their friendship wrapping around her like a comforting blanket. “It was just yesterday that I was unreachable.”
“What happened?” Willow’s tone shifted into that familiar motherly concern, and Simone felt a pang of guilt twist in her stomach.
She battled the urge to spill the truth. “I’ve just been busy,” she lied, hoping it would suffice, wishing she could shield Willow from the chaos that had engulfed her life.
Willow seemed to accept it, her voice softening. “I was worried sick,” she said. “How’s Ethan? Have you found a good school for him yet?”
Guilt clawed at Simone’s throat, but she swallowed it down, forcing a smile into her voice. “Yes,” she lied again, “He’s been to one, but I’m not really feeling it.”
“Oh, I hope it gets easier. We all miss you guys.”
A warmth spread through Simone’s chest at Willow’s words, a reminder that she wasn’t alone in this fight. “We miss you too.”
“How’s the new job going?” Willow asked brightly, and Simone’s heart tightened as she remembered the Wildes, the chaos they had brought into her life.
“Good, good,” she replied, forcing a smile into her voice, determined to keep the facade intact.
“Do you know Becky, that girl from your story? She’s missing.”
Simone’s pulse quickened at the news, a chill racing down her spine. She already knew Becky was missing; that was why she had left Los Angeles. They had planned to meet at their usual spot, but when Becky failed to show or call for days, Simone had feared the worst—that Jonathan had found her.
But the realization that Willow knew sent a shiver through her. If Willow was aware of it, then the situation was far worse than she had imagined.
“The LAPD is looking for her,” Willow continued, her voice steady, but the tension in the air was palpable. “Isn’t that crazy? Everyone knows it’s that ex-boyfriend, Jonathan, who’s responsible. Why can’t they just get on with his trial and extend his sentence?”
Simone’s heart raced, pounding so hard she felt it in her throat, a visceral reminder of the danger that lurked in the shadows of her life.
Was that the reason the men had come? Was that why they had found her?
Quickly, she glanced down the corridor, her eyes darting around, searching for any signs of danger. There wasn’t a man in a cheap suit lurking in the shadows; in fact, the five guards surrounding her made that impossible.
She bit her lip, regret flooding through her as she realized how foolish she had been to reject Carter’s protection.
They already knew she and Ethan were in the hospital; what was to stop them from knowing about Jasmine’s house?
A shiver ran down her spine at the thought, the implications sending waves of fear crashing over her. She had dragged Jasmine into her mess, and that terrified her.
“Simone? Are you there?” Willow’s voice broke through her spiraling thoughts, pulling her back to the present.
“Yes, yes,” she replied quickly, trying to regain her composure, her heart still racing.
“I hope you’re safe. Simone,” Willow said gently. “The timing of your move—did you know that Becky—”
“No,” she interrupted firmly, her voice rising slightly. “I had a job offer; I told you.”
Willow paused, sensing the tension in Simone’s tone. “Just be safe, please, and let me know if you need anything.”
“Sure,” Simone replied, her voice steady despite the turmoil within. “Bye, Sister. I have to go,” she said, ending the call before Willow could press further, her heart pounding in her ears.
She gripped her phone tightly, her hands trembling uncontrollably as fear washed over her, a tidal wave threatening to pull her under.
“Breathe,” she murmured to herself, forcing her breath to slow as she walked back toward Ethan’s room, seeking solace in his presence.
Just as she was about to step inside, Jasmine appeared from the other end of the corridor, dressed in a cheerful blue top and skirt, looking as if she had just stepped out of a magazine, a burst of brightness in the dimness of her thoughts.
“Hey, baby,” Jasmine greeted, moving closer with a bright smile that lit up the corridor.
“You look good,” Simone remarked, genuinely pleased, her heart lifting a little at the sight of her friend.
“Yeah, girl,” Jasmine replied, her smile widening, infectious and uplifting. “I feel good too.”
“Nice,” Simone nodded, her spirits buoyed by Jasmine’s presence. “Ethan woke up, ate, and then fell asleep again.”
“That’s insane!” Jasmine exclaimed, rushing toward the door with excitement, her enthusiasm a welcome distraction.
Simone laughed, but before she could follow, her phone buzzed with a message from an unknown number, interrupting the moment and sending a jolt of anxiety through her.
“Watch out.”
Her stomach twisted in knots. Who could this be?
Another message came through, chilling her to the bone.
“I saw that slutty look. Stay away from my man! Stay away from Carter.”
Simone exhaled sharply, relief washing over her not because Alexa’s threats seemed harmless, but because, for now, it wasn’t Jonathan’s men reaching out.
